⚠️ HOW THIS DIFFERS FROM THE FAT LOSS STACK, since three of five items are shared: that one is incretin-led and appetite-first, this one drops the GLP-1 entirely and adds mirabegron and SANA. The axis moves from eating less to burning more. That is a real difference and it is also a harder one, because appetite suppression makes a deficit sustainable in a way that thermogenesis does not.
Cardarine is a PPAR-delta agonist pushing fat as fuel. ⚠️ Its cancer question gets both halves here as it does everywhere it appears: there has never been a human case report, which is true and worth stating; and dose-dependent carcinogenicity across multiple organs in rodents is what ended its development, which is also true. Neither half is dropped because this write-up is the second one.
ATX-304 is a direct pan-AMPK activator, in early clinical development.
⚠️ MIRABEGRON IS A PRESCRIPTION DRUG licensed for overactive bladder, and its presence here is for beta-3 adrenergic agonism and brown adipose tissue activation. That is a real and interesting human finding rather than folklore; it is also an off-label use of a cardiovascular-active drug.
L-Carnitine moves long-chain fatty acids into the mitochondrion, and raises muscle carnitine poorly in people who are not deficient.
⚠️ THREE OF THESE FIVE ACT ON FUEL SELECTION AT ONCE, and that is the redundancy this site's overlap card exists to surface rather than something to describe as synergy. Cardarine through PPAR-delta, ATX-304 through AMPK and L-carnitine through mitochondrial fatty acid transport all push the same direction. Running all three is not three times the effect; L-carnitine is marked optional precisely because it is the weakest of the three and the most reasonable to drop.
Where the genuine non-overlap sits is mirabegron. Beta-3 adrenergic agonism activates brown adipose tissue, which raises energy expenditure through thermogenesis rather than through substrate preference. That is a different axis entirely: the others change what is burned, this changes how much. It is also the only human finding here that is genuinely surprising rather than expected.
Compared with the fat loss stack, the axis has moved from eat less to burn more, and the reason that matters is that burn-more without a deficit produces very little.
Mirabegron is the item most likely to be noticed and not always pleasantly: beta-3 selectivity is not absolute, and elevated heart rate and blood pressure are documented.
Cardarine reads as endurance during training. ATX-304 and L-carnitine are largely imperceptible.
⚠️ Aggressive is in the name and should be read as a warning rather than a promise. A stack that pushes expenditure while a deficit is already running is how people lose lean mass quickly, and nothing here protects against that; the training and the protein intake do.
⚠️ MIRABEGRON'S BETA-3 SELECTIVITY IS NOT ABSOLUTE, and documented blood pressure and heart rate effects are the named mechanism; that matters most in exactly the population most likely to stack it with stimulants, which is the population reading this. It is also a CYP2D6 inhibitor. ⚠️ Cardarine's rodent carcinogenicity is what ended its development.
